Suction Power And Cleaning Performance

Suction strength determines how well a model lifts embedded dirt from carpets and hard floors without repeated passes.

Look for adjustable levels and automatic boosts on rugs, while checking battery impact during extended sessions.

Mapping And Zone Customization

Advanced navigation creates accurate home maps that support room selection and virtual barriers for targeted cleaning.

Maintenance And Self Emptying

Self-emptying bases reduce daily handling of debris, with larger bags extending hands-free periods significantly.

Evaluate bag capacity, filter replacement costs, and water tank features for mopping models to manage ongoing expenses.

How Do Mapping Features Improve Daily Cleaning Routines

Mapping allows selection of specific rooms and creation of barriers so the device cleans only desired areas without wandering into off-limit spaces.

This reduces missed spots and repeated coverage while saving time for users with busy schedules.

What Battery Life Should Buyers Expect From These Models

Most units provide between 150 and 285 minutes depending on suction level, with automatic return to base for recharging during longer jobs.

Check gentle mode settings for maximum runtime on lighter debris.
